Nikki Sanderson, 42, has given birth to a baby boy with partner Anthony Quinlan. The news comes after the couple announced their pregnancy on Christmas Eve 2025, expecting a "lovely little spring baby." Sanderson had previously shared her initial belief she would be a "boy mum."
The couple's journey to parenthood was marked by a two-year struggle to conceive, during which Sanderson underwent IVF treatments and egg freezing before conceiving naturally, a surprise that brought immense joy.
A Journey of Hope and Tribulation
Sanderson, known for her roles in "Coronation Street" and "Hollyoaks," opened up about the emotional toll of trying to conceive. She revealed that despite starting the IVF process, she fell pregnant unexpectedly. The actress has been open about the challenges, stating that the current joy doesn't erase the past pain. Quinlan, also a soap actor, has spoken about the strong bond he feels with his unborn son and his anticipation of becoming a father.

Public Announcement and Private Struggles
The pregnancy was first announced in December 2025 via an Instagram video showing the couple decorating a Christmas tree, with Sanderson debuting her bump in a figure-hugging red dress. Quinlan shared that they have a shortlist of baby names but will wait until the baby arrives to decide. The pair, who have known each other for years, have remained a "tight, loving unit" throughout the pregnancy, supporting each other through the challenges. Sanderson has also spoken about the harsh online comments she received regarding her age and pregnancy.
Background
Nikki Sanderson, 42, is an English actress. She is widely recognized for her roles as Candice Stowe in "Coronation Street" and Maxine Minniver in "Hollyoaks." Anthony Quinlan is also an actor, known for his appearances in "Hollyoaks" and "Emmerdale." He also runs an online fitness and supplements business. Sanderson's previous relationships include a five-year engagement to Greg Whitehurst. Quinlan was previously in a relationship with "Strictly Come Dancing" professional Dianne Buswell.
